Kyocera Event MicroSD Card Replacement

  1. Kyocera Event MicroSD Card Replacement, Battery: paso 1, imagen 1 de 3 Kyocera Event MicroSD Card Replacement, Battery: paso 1, imagen 2 de 3 Kyocera Event MicroSD Card Replacement, Battery: paso 1, imagen 3 de 3
    • Locate the small notch on the bottom right side of the phone.

    • To remove the cover, hook your thumb or fingernail into the slot. Then, gently lift the cover up and off.

    • The back cover may flex slightly as you remove it. This is normal, but avoid applying excessive force.

  2. Kyocera Event MicroSD Card Replacement: paso 2, imagen 1 de 1
    • Locate the small notch below the battery. You may see a white plastic notch sticking out of this space; if so, grasp that tab to pull the battery out of its compartment. If you do not see a white plastic tab, then place your fingernail in the notch and pull upward to release the battery from its compartment.

    • The plastic prying tool can be used to help remove the battery.

  4. Kyocera Event MicroSD Card Replacement, Open slot and remove card: paso 4, imagen 1 de 2 Kyocera Event MicroSD Card Replacement, Open slot and remove card: paso 4, imagen 2 de 2
    • The SD card slot can be opened and closed, as depicted by the tool.

    • The SD card itself slides into and out of the metal cover.

    • The gold tipped tines are what read the SD card along its bottom.

Conclusión

To reassemble your device, follow these instructions in reverse order.
